Post by: Inside Out on February 05, 2012, 08:43:34 am
I have 5m public liability, 10m employers liability, and 6k 24hour tool cover with gleaming. 600 quid. Was exactly same quote with simply, but gleaming cover for the glass you're working on at time of a possible accident. Simply business don't!

Post by: trevor perry on February 05, 2012, 10:09:32 am
hi ian i use gleaming for public and employers liability, cheapest i could find and excellent service, we had a claim last year one of our men broke a component at a food processing plant the claim was £6000 and it was dealt with and paid for within the week, excellent service a cant recomend them enough , ask for mark farimond and that i recomended them
